6:41 MSG
Parallel Verses
  • 新标点和合本 - 耶稣拿着这五个饼,两条鱼,望着天祝福,擘开饼,递给门徒,摆在众人面前,也把那两条鱼分给众人。
  • 和合本2010(上帝版-简体) - 耶稣拿着这五个饼和两条鱼,望着天祝福,擘开饼,递给门徒,摆在众人面前,也把那两条鱼分给众人。
  • 和合本2010(神版-简体) - 耶稣拿着这五个饼和两条鱼,望着天祝福,擘开饼,递给门徒,摆在众人面前,也把那两条鱼分给众人。
  • 当代译本 - 耶稣拿起那五个饼、两条鱼,举目望着天祝谢后,掰开饼递给门徒,让他们分给众人。祂又照样把那两条鱼分给众人。
  • 圣经新译本 - 耶稣拿起这五个饼、两条鱼,望着天,祝谢了;然后把饼擘开,递给门徒摆在群众面前,又把两条鱼也分给群众。
  • 中文标准译本 - 耶稣拿起这五个饼和两条鱼,抬头望天,祝福了,然后把饼掰开,不断递给他的门徒们,让他们分给众人。他把两条鱼也分给大家。
  • 现代标点和合本 - 耶稣拿着这五个饼、两条鱼,望着天祝福,掰开饼,递给门徒,摆在众人面前,也把那两条鱼分给众人。
  • 和合本(拼音版) - 耶稣拿着这五个饼,两条鱼,望着天祝福,擘开饼,递给门徒,摆在众人面前,也把那两条鱼分给众人。
  • New International Version - Taking the five loaves and the two fish and looking up to heaven, he gave thanks and broke the loaves. Then he gave them to his disciples to distribute to the people. He also divided the two fish among them all.
  • New International Reader's Version - Jesus took the five loaves and the two fish. He looked up to heaven and gave thanks. He broke the loaves into pieces. Then he gave them to his disciples to pass around to the people. He also divided the two fish among them all.
  • English Standard Version - And taking the five loaves and the two fish, he looked up to heaven and said a blessing and broke the loaves and gave them to the disciples to set before the people. And he divided the two fish among them all.
  • New Living Translation - Jesus took the five loaves and two fish, looked up toward heaven, and blessed them. Then, breaking the loaves into pieces, he kept giving the bread to the disciples so they could distribute it to the people. He also divided the fish for everyone to share.
  • Christian Standard Bible - He took the five loaves and the two fish, and looking up to heaven, he blessed and broke the loaves. He kept giving them to his disciples to set before the people. He also divided the two fish among them all.
  • New American Standard Bible - And He took the five loaves and the two fish, and looking up toward heaven, He blessed the food and broke the loaves and He gave them to the disciples again and again to set before them; and He divided the two fish among them all.
  • New King James Version - And when He had taken the five loaves and the two fish, He looked up to heaven, blessed and broke the loaves, and gave them to His disciples to set before them; and the two fish He divided among them all.
  • Amplified Bible - Taking the five loaves and two fish, He looked up to heaven and said a blessing [of praise and thanksgiving to the Father]. Then He broke the loaves and [repeatedly] gave them to the disciples to set before the people; and He divided up the two fish among them all.
  • American Standard Version - And he took the five loaves and the two fishes, and looking up to heaven, he blessed, and brake the loaves; and he gave to the disciples to set before them; and the two fishes divided he among them all.
  • King James Version - And when he had taken the five loaves and the two fishes, he looked up to heaven, and blessed, and brake the loaves, and gave them to his disciples to set before them; and the two fishes divided he among them all.
  • New English Translation - He took the five loaves and the two fish, and looking up to heaven, he gave thanks and broke the loaves. He gave them to his disciples to serve the people, and he divided the two fish among them all.
  • World English Bible - He took the five loaves and the two fish, and looking up to heaven, he blessed and broke the loaves, and he gave to his disciples to set before them, and he divided the two fish among them all.
  • 新標點和合本 - 耶穌拿着這五個餅,兩條魚,望着天祝福,擘開餅,遞給門徒,擺在眾人面前,也把那兩條魚分給眾人。
  • 和合本2010(上帝版-繁體) - 耶穌拿着這五個餅和兩條魚,望着天祝福,擘開餅,遞給門徒,擺在眾人面前,也把那兩條魚分給眾人。
  • 和合本2010(神版-繁體) - 耶穌拿着這五個餅和兩條魚,望着天祝福,擘開餅,遞給門徒,擺在眾人面前,也把那兩條魚分給眾人。
  • 當代譯本 - 耶穌拿起那五個餅、兩條魚,舉目望著天祝謝後,掰開餅遞給門徒,讓他們分給眾人。祂又照樣把那兩條魚分給眾人。
  • 聖經新譯本 - 耶穌拿起這五個餅、兩條魚,望著天,祝謝了;然後把餅擘開,遞給門徒擺在群眾面前,又把兩條魚也分給群眾。
  • 呂振中譯本 - 耶穌便拿這五個餅兩條魚,望着天祝頌,擘開了餅,連續地給門徒,去擺在眾人面前;他也把那兩條魚分給他們。
  • 中文標準譯本 - 耶穌拿起這五個餅和兩條魚,抬頭望天,祝福了,然後把餅掰開,不斷遞給他的門徒們,讓他們分給眾人。他把兩條魚也分給大家。
  • 現代標點和合本 - 耶穌拿著這五個餅、兩條魚,望著天祝福,掰開餅,遞給門徒,擺在眾人面前,也把那兩條魚分給眾人。
  • 文理和合譯本 - 耶穌取五餅二魚、仰天而祝、擘餅以予門徒、陳於眾前、亦以二魚分給諸人、
  • 文理委辦譯本 - 耶穌取五餅二魚、仰天祝而擘之、與門徒、使陳於眾前、 亦以二魚分諸人、
  • 施約瑟淺文理新舊約聖經 - 耶穌取五餅二魚、仰天祝謝、擘餅予門徒、使陳於眾前、亦以二魚分予眾、
  • 吳經熊文理聖詠與新經全集 - 耶穌持餅與魚、仰天祝福、分餅授徒置眾前、魚亦然:
  • Nueva Versión Internacional - Jesús tomó los cinco panes y los dos pescados y, mirando al cielo, los bendijo. Luego partió los panes y se los dio a los discípulos para que se los repartieran a la gente. También repartió los dos pescados entre todos.
  • 현대인의 성경 - 예수님은 빵 다섯 개와 물고기 두 마리를 받아 들고 하늘을 우러러 감사 기도를 드리신 다음 빵을 떼어서 제자들에게 주시며 사람들 앞에 갖다 놓게 하였다. 그리고 물고기 두 마리도 모든 사람들에게 나누어 주셨다.
  • Новый Русский Перевод - Иисус взял пять хлебов и две рыбы и, подняв глаза к небу, благословил пищу. Затем Он стал разламывать хлеб и давать Своим ученикам, чтобы те раздавали народу, и две рыбы тоже разделил на всех.
  • Восточный перевод - Иса взял пять лепёшек и две рыбы и, подняв глаза к небу, благословил пищу. Затем Он стал разламывать лепёшки и давать их Своим ученикам, чтобы те раздавали народу, и две рыбы тоже разделил на всех.
  • Восточный перевод, версия с «Аллахом» - Иса взял пять лепёшек и две рыбы и, подняв глаза к небу, благословил пищу. Затем Он стал разламывать лепёшки и давать их Своим ученикам, чтобы те раздавали народу, и две рыбы тоже разделил на всех.
  • Восточный перевод, версия для Таджикистана - Исо взял пять лепёшек и две рыбы и, подняв глаза к небу, благословил пищу. Затем Он стал разламывать лепёшки и давать их Своим ученикам, чтобы те раздавали народу, и две рыбы тоже разделил на всех.
  • La Bible du Semeur 2015 - Jésus prit les cinq pains et les deux poissons, leva les yeux vers le ciel, prononça la prière de bénédiction ; il partagea les pains, et les donna aux disciples pour qu’ils les distribuent à la foule. Il partagea aussi les deux poissons entre tous.
  • リビングバイブル - イエスは五つのパンと二匹の魚を取り、天を見上げて感謝の祈りをささげると、パンをちぎって、人々に配るよう弟子たちに手渡されました。魚も同様になさいました。
  • Nestle Aland 28 - καὶ λαβὼν τοὺς πέντε ἄρτους καὶ τοὺς δύο ἰχθύας ἀναβλέψας εἰς τὸν οὐρανὸν εὐλόγησεν καὶ κατέκλασεν τοὺς ἄρτους καὶ ἐδίδου τοῖς μαθηταῖς [αὐτοῦ] ἵνα παρατιθῶσιν αὐτοῖς, καὶ τοὺς δύο ἰχθύας ἐμέρισεν πᾶσιν.
  • unfoldingWord® Greek New Testament - καὶ λαβὼν τοὺς πέντε ἄρτους καὶ τοὺς δύο ἰχθύας, ἀναβλέψας εἰς τὸν οὐρανὸν, εὐλόγησεν καὶ κατέκλασεν τοὺς ἄρτους, καὶ ἐδίδου τοῖς μαθηταῖς αὐτοῦ, ἵνα παρατιθῶσιν αὐτοῖς; καὶ τοὺς δύο ἰχθύας ἐμέρισεν πᾶσιν.
  • Nova Versão Internacional - Tomando os cinco pães e os dois peixes e, olhando para o céu, deu graças e partiu os pães. Em seguida, entregou-os aos seus discípulos para que os servissem ao povo. E também dividiu os dois peixes entre todos eles.
  • Hoffnung für alle - Jetzt nahm Jesus die fünf Brote und die beiden Fische, sah zum Himmel auf und dankte Gott. Dann teilte er das Brot und reichte es seinen Jüngern, damit diese es an die Menge weitergaben. Ebenso ließ er auch die Fische verteilen.
  • Kinh Thánh Hiện Đại - Chúa Giê-xu cầm năm ổ bánh và hai con cá, ngước mắt lên trời cảm tạ Đức Chúa Trời rồi bẻ ra, đưa các môn đệ phân phát cho dân chúng.
  • พระคริสตธรรมคัมภีร์ไทย ฉบับอมตธรรมร่วมสมัย - พระเยซูทรงรับขนมปังห้าก้อนและปลาสองตัวนั้นมา ทรงเงยพระพักตร์ขึ้นมองฟ้าสวรรค์แล้วขอบพระคุณพระเจ้าและหักขนมปังส่งให้เหล่าสาวก พวกเขาก็แจกจ่ายให้ประชาชน พระองค์ยังทรงแบ่งปลาสองตัวให้คนทั้งปวงโดยทั่วกันด้วย
  • พระคัมภีร์ ฉบับแปลใหม่ - พระ​องค์​หยิบ​ขนมปัง 5 ก้อน​กับ​ปลา 2 ตัว แล้ว​แหงนหน้า​ขึ้น​สู่​สวรรค์ กล่าว​ขอบคุณ​พระ​เจ้า​และ​บิ​ขนมปัง​ยื่น​ให้​แก่​เหล่า​สาวก​เพื่อ​แจก​แก่​ผู้​คน และ​พระ​องค์​แบ่ง​ปลา 2 ตัว​ให้ได้​ทั่ว​กัน​ทุก​คน
